Malaysia’s Stock Market: A Potential Continuation of Success

In a world where financial markets fluctuate between recovery and uncertainty, Malaysia’s stock market emerges as a beacon of promise, attracting the interest of both investors and analysts. Recent bullish trends indicate that the Malaysian bourse is on track for continued growth, fueled by a mix of positive economic indicators and renewed investor optimism. This article explores the elements driving this upward momentum,including strong corporate earnings,proactive government policies,and increased foreign investment. As Malaysia’s economic environment transforms, stakeholders are eager to see if this winning streak can persist, potentially altering the regional financial landscape in the near future.

Market Strength Amid Global Economic Challenges

Market Strength Amid Global Economic Challenges

The strength of Malaysia’s stock market is becoming increasingly evident as it navigates through global economic hurdles. Contributing factors include a stable domestic economy bolstered by government initiatives aimed at fostering growth and appealing foreign investment opportunities. This environment instills confidence among investors, leading to an ongoing rise in key indices. With Malaysia remaining an attractive option for portfolio diversification, its market appears resilient even amidst international uncertainties.

Sector Performance Driving Positive Trends

Sector Performance Driving Positive Trends

A variety of sectors within the Malaysian stock market are demonstrating extraordinary performances that could extend the current winning streak further.The financial sector has seen meaningful boosts from improved economic indicators and corporate profits.This has attracted both local and international investments.
Moreover,The technology sector continues to thrive as companies embrace digital conversion efforts.This shift has led to heightened demand for tech stocks.Additionally,The consumer staples sector shows resilience amid fluctuating economies while energy demands rise due to increasing interest in green technologies.
